Dr. Adrián Ponce-Alvarez is a theoretical neuroscientist employed as a Ramón y Cajal Research fellow at the Polytechnic University of Catalonia, Barcelona, Spain.

His research concerns the study of neural networks, at different scales and in different states. He focuses primarily on how cognitive processes are represented in the spatiotemporal patterns of neuronal activity; how brain regions interact; how collective behaviors emerge in neural networks; and how these collective behaviors underlie brain function/dysfunction and different brain states (e.g., conscious wakefulness, sleep, anesthesia).

His approach uses a combination of data analysis and theory, by means of stochastic dynamical systems, information theory, statistical mechanics, machine learning, and network theory.
